Output 8f31ab3fb304c84562bb5a9033490315d99da4ed0ec77276b9bb166f0216931d:1

value
21320951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2c8297dcc688b70f1e63ddeb88322021a0ff34 OP_EQUAL
address
MX57Bmo7hpQQjyCqukbnDwCDCFtP59qhiV
transaction
8f31ab3fb304c84562bb5a9033490315d99da4ed0ec77276b9bb166f0216931d
spent
true